I enjoyed the book, but it didn't blow me away. I found the magic system fascinating but, at times, it felt like infodumping although I did find it very interesting. Then, the characters were great and I loved the struggle that mirrored what people (especially women) go through -- family or career? And people make it seem like they can't do both. Except in this, it was magic and children. All set in an extremely patriarchal society where women are very controlled by men and have to wear a collar to ward off spirits that might attack their children.

Still, there was something that held me at a distance with this book. It just held me back and I can't quite explain it. I was interested in the book, but never felt like it absolutely absorbed my attention. I like that it was closed off and wrapped up but I could definitely see there being more to the story and the world being revisited again.
